| | | | | Volcan Almolonga is the remains of an andesitic stratovolcano topped with a 3.3 km caldera. It is located along the Zunil fault zone. The caldera is surrounded by multiple ring-dike dacitic and rhyolitic lava domes. The youngest, largest and only historically active dome complex is Cerro Quemado (Burned Peak). | | | | | WASHINGTON - The icy region at the top of the globe, lashed by wildfire and pelted with increasingly heavy precipitation, has tipped into "uncharted territory," scientists reported Tuesday. The Arctic tundra has shifted from storing carbon in the soil to becoming a carbon dioxide source, the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A) and its partner researchers concluded in their 19th annual Arctic Report Card. | |
